Identity Guard provides credit reporting services and four levels of protection. Level 1 services include public record protection and social security tracking. Other levels add services, right up to the extensive protection offered by level 4 packages. Each level priced to attract a specific type of customer, allowing Identity Guard to provide services to people from all walks of life.
